As a Senior Demand Planning Manager, you will be responsible for developing, coordinating, and aligning demand for assigned value streams ensuring that forecasts are visible, planned and delivering to customers’ expectations. You will work with value stream leaders and business development to improve demand accuracy and minimize variation. You will also communicate and work closely with associated Master Schedulers and manufacturing plants to improve on-time delivery and inventory management. You will utilize demand and other market information to develop a rolling minimum 18-month item level demand plan.
May be eligible for relocation.
What You Will Do:
Oversee and drive standardization in the activities for the Seating Value Stream.
Measure demand error and develop plans to minimize variation.
Aggregate demand plans to value stream families.
Align stability zones/time fences by family with the business.
Align with finance to ensure unit planning translates to a credible financial plan.
Facilitate the monthly demand review and participate in SIOP meetings.
Ensure demand is entered into the ERP system of record aligned to the aggregate plan.
Communicate the aggregate and detailed demand plan.
Document and communicate assumptions, risks, and opportunities.
Track and report out changes to current and incoming demand throughout the business.
Documentation and communication of customer contractual requirements.
Work with the supply team to understand constraints and opportunities.
Collaborate directly with customers to align demand to supply capabilities.
Prioritize existing orders based on quantitative and qualitative data.
Conduct scenario analysis to identify improvements to revenue, inventory, and gross margin.
This position will have responsibility across multiple sites in the US and Europe. Anticipated travel is 25%.
